As a Canadian you can apply for a non working social I think, getting a US issued photo id is a bit more tricky and they won't budge on either of these. Look up the California DMV to see what you need to get a drivers license in the state, if you can get some sort of temporary visa issued you can probably get a California ID card but Canadians can cross without Visas. Either way this is a tricky issue that frankly I don't know how Canadians trying to move here without prior living or being on a visa get around.
You can write the CPJE and Naplex within one year from the date of your approval letter and the CPJE is offered all the time you just sign up and PSY will have lots of dates available. |
